      I suppose there’s lots of different ways to live or travel in a van. Let me address the specific examples that you cited. Clothes storage is handled in the back in some of the containers that you saw in the video. There’s actually 15 of the plastic containers. Right now I have some that are empty, nothing in them, space to spare. Two of the drawers that you see beside the refrigerator are also empty. What I do for close storage is keep the bulk of the items in the back of the van and only move a few to the front as I need them i.e. two or three T-shirts, some underwear, some socks and maybe shorts or jeans depending up on the weather. I would assume in a home that everybody does a similar thing by keeping clothes stored in their closet or in their dresser and only bringing out what they need as they need it. Correct? Since raincoats are usually wet when you bring them in, I hang mine it in the shower. After it dries, it goes in the glove box in the front of the van so it’s easily accessible when needed. If you look in the video you’ll probably see several pairs of shoes sitting in the back of the van in the garage area. I do keep extra shoes, lol. As far as the trashcan, unlike in a home where you have a can and you store the trash for a day, two days, three days and then you take it all out at one time I just use the plastic bags that I bring groceries in and fill those bags with the trash then dispose of those on a daily basis. The place for the clean bedsheets is on the bed. You don’t carry around a lot of linens. Towels, washcloths, sheets, etc. When it’s time to clean the sheets you take them off, clean them, dry them and put them right back on the bed. When living or traveling in an area that is 70 sqft I just don’t have the luxuries that I have in my beautiful home. Everything‘s not perfect but it is sufficient. 😊

      Thank you! I know it looks like all of the weight is on one side when you’re just outside looking in, but I put an in-depth explanation in one of the other comments. If you really want to build a van like this, then you should find that comment and read it. I believe it would explain a lot as to how I balanced the weight on both sides. A lot of the weight is in places that you don’t even notice unless it’s pointed it out to you. Another thing that everyone has overlooked is there’s no upper cabinets. This in itself makes the van feel a lot more open. A transit van is less than 6 foot wide at the top where the cabinets would go and if you come in and add a 12 to 16 inch wide cabinet on each side, then you’ve lost a lot of the openness. It just makes it look and feel claustrophobic. I’m utilizing the garage area for a lot of the storage that most people will put in the living area of their vans. Is it a little more work, well yes, of course it is, but is it worth it? Absolutely!
